Here we are at the beginning of June and well on our way to the Greater Severna Park Chamber of Commerce’s annual July 4th Parade. This year’s parade will step off promptly at 10:00am on Monday, July 4th from St. Martin’s In-The-Field Church on Benfield Road. The theme is “Salute To Patriots Of Liberty.”

We are especially proud to have four outstanding candidates to share the honor or being Grand Marshal. In keeping with our theme, these four local gentlemen are Veterans, and we announce them with great pride.

Mr. Charles Brown was inducted into the armed forces on February 27, 1943. He served in Europe. After basic training in the Chemical Warfare Service, 33rd Decontamination Company, he was shipped to southern England. He served at Utah Beach, and then went on to the Battle of the Bulge.

Mr. Marion Titus was a part of what was lauded as the most perfect airborne rescue of all time, 65 years ago. He was a young corporal in the 672nd Amphibious Tractor Battalion in WWII.  Titus was a part of the contingent that freed more than 2,000 civilians trapped in the Los Banos Civilian Internment Camp in the Philippines.

Mr. Jean Showe enlisted in the Navy in January 1938. He signed up for four years and was only 28 days from the conclusion of his tenure when Pearl Harbor was attacked. He was on the USS Raleigh the morning of the attack at Pearl Harbor. Following the attack, he met a Navy nurse, who became his future wife.

Mr. John Barnett was commissioned into the Army Air force as a 2nd Lieutenant after graduation from flight school in 1941. He flew B-17’s in a heavy bomber group, was shot down and he and members of his crew were taken to a German prisoner of war camp.  He remained a POW until April 1945 when he and 1,200 other American POWs were liberated by U.S. forces.
